Aviation AI Issues

 

The incorporation of AI into aviation brings a number of challenges and issues. The question of who is responsible for mishaps involving airplanes piloted by artificial intelligence is a significant one. Will we punish programmers, manufacturers, or regulators for accountability?

 

The emergency decision-making capabilities of artificial intelligence systems present ethical concerns. Does passengers' safety take precedence? Cyberattacks and hacking pose a threat to the security of artificial intelligence systems.

 

In addition, passengers and pilots are hesitant to trust machines to fly airplanes. Resistant to fully autonomous flights powered by artificial intelligence is the fear of job losses in the aviation industry.

 

As technology advances, it will be possible to integrate artificial intelligence into airline operations in a way that is both secure and seamless by addressing these challenges and debates.
